🌍 Global Status of the Bone Drill Industry

The global orthopedic market is witnessing an unprecedented surge in demand for high-precision drill bits for bone. As surgical procedures move toward Minimally Invasive Surgery (MIS), the requirement for instruments that offer extreme accuracy, minimal heat generation, and ergonomic handling has become paramount. Leading drill bit for bone manufacturers are now integrating advanced metallurgy and bio-compatible coatings to ensure patient safety and surgical efficiency.

Current industrial data suggests that the North American and European markets remain the largest consumers, but the Asia-Pacific region is the fastest-growing hub. This growth is driven by the modernization of healthcare infrastructure and a rising elderly population requiring joint replacements and spinal fixations.

🚀 Future Trends in Orthopedic Instrumentation

🔬
Smart Drill Technology: Sensors integrated into drill bits to measure bone density in real-time, preventing over-drilling.
🛠️
Advanced Coatings: DLC (Diamond-Like Carbon) and TiN (Titanium Nitride) coatings to reduce friction and thermal necrosis.
♻️
Sustainable Manufacturing: A shift towards recyclable medical-grade stainless steel and reducing the carbon footprint of production lines.

Application Scenarios:

  • Trauma Surgery: Rapid response drills for emergency fracture fixations.
  • Spinal Procedures: Cannulated drills for precise pedicle screw placement.
  • Joint Replacement: High-torque drills for preparing femoral and tibial surfaces.
  • Sports Medicine: Specialized bits for ACL/PCL reconstruction and anchor placement.
